The State of Washington holds its gubernatorial election every fourth year, concurrent with the United States presidential election. This election was especially significant in that Washington elected its first female governor, Dixy Lee Ray.
General election results
Governor of Washington election, 1976[1] | ||||
---|---|---|---|---|
Party | Candidate | Votes | % | |
Democratic | Dixy Lee Ray | 821,797 | 53.14 | |
Republican | John Spellman | 687,039 | 44.43 | |
